Seattle-based Seattle Strength & Performance is opening its first Eastside location in Mercer Island.

Opening in late April, this will be SSP’s fifth location, with other gyms located in  Seattle’s Queen Anne, Phinney Ridge, West Seattle, and Ballard neighborhoods.

The Mercer Island branch will feature strength and conditioning classes and one-on-one personal training with coaches. The programs offered at SSP will focus on functional strength, injury prevention, and encourage sustainable everyday habits, a press release said. People of all ages and fitness levels are encouraged to join.

“Expanding to the Eastside has been a long-term goal of ours,” said Chris Travis, owner and CEO of SSP, in the release. “We’re excited to become part of the Mercer Island community and provide a space where people can build strength, move well, and feel supported throughout their fitness journey.”

The gym currently has more than 1,000 members at its Seattle locations and expects to open one more gym by the end of the year.
